Antique Needlework Encyclopaedia, English, Embroidery, Pattern Guide, Circa 1900

About the Item

This is a small antique needlework encyclopaedia. An English language, embroidery technique and pattern guide, dating to the late Victorian period, circa 1900. Beginning in the Alsace region in the 18th century, Dollfus-Mieg et Compagnie (DMC) is a long-established French textile company headquartered in the town of Mulhouse. This guide authored by Thérèse De Dillmont (1846 - 1890) an Austrian writer and needleworker. Enterprising and experienced in the field of embroidery, De Dillmont had shops across Europe and is considered a pioneer of international hobbyist needlework. Superb guide, in a delightfully compact form Bound in green cotton with contrasting black titling Translated from the original French across 850+ pages Illustrated with monochrome engravings throughout Accentuated with several full colour illustrative plates This is a fascinating antique needlework encyclopaedia, translated to English and illustrated with fine detail.
